The literacy school is located on farmland TSF leases for families participating in our cooperative farming project. As a condition of participation, families are required to send their children to school. The school now serves 138 students daily in five sections which start early in the morning.

Children attending the Khmer Literacy School learn basic skills that are required for entry to the local public school.

Yeng Sok Ry teaches arithmetic at the Khmer Literacy School. The students attending this school, children of illiterate parents, previously received no formal education.

Public school students of all ages from Roteang Village are selected to participate in TSF's English Language Program.
